Governor Thomas Johnson extended their losing streak to three on Friday, dropping them down to 1-3. They received a blow as they fell 34-17 to the South Hagerstown Rebels. The Patriots were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as the Rebels ap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in October of 2024.

Randy Embrey threw for 208 yards and one touchdown. Dyvae Ambush was his top target, picking up 108 receiving yards and one TD.

South Hagerstown's first victory this season bumped their record up to 1-3. Their offense finally found a way to get into gear: the high-octane performance was a 180-degree turn from their last three games.

Josiah Davis went supernova, rushing for 221 yards and three scores while picking up 11.1 yards per carry, and also picking up 60 receiving yards and one TD. Those three rushing touchdowns gave him a new career-high.

Both teams will have to hit the road in their upcoming matchups. Governor Thomas Johnson will face off against Walkersville at 6:30 p.m. on Friday. The Patriots will be up against the Lions' rather soft defense (which has allowed 25.5 points per game), so fans could be in store for a big offensive performance. As for South Hagerstown, they will take on Catoctin at 6:30 p.m. on Friday.
